It's the second biggest Linux company behind Redhat, so I think it's reasonably popular. It's also been a while since I used it, but I'll also point out that it's developed primarily in Germany, so it's entirely possible it's just not as popular in the English speaking community.

However, the licensing agreement with Microsoft put many people in the open source community off, so I think that's contributed to its decline among hobby users.
